摘要: 1 class TreeNode: 2 def __init__(self, left, right, mx): 3 self.left = left 4 self.right = right 5 self.mx = mx 6 7 8 # 线段树类 9 # 以_开头的是递归实现 10 class T 阅读全文
posted @ 2022-04-11 23:02 r1-12king 阅读(330) 评论(0) 推荐(0) 编辑
摘要: BindingResult用在实体类校验信息返回结果绑定。 实体类常用的校验注解有: @Null 被注释的元素必须为null @NotNull 被注释的元素不能为null @AssertTrue 该字段只能为true @AssertFalse 该字段的值只能为false @Min(value) 被注 阅读全文
posted @ 2022-04-11 17:58 r1-12king 阅读(618) 评论(0) 推荐(0) 编辑
摘要: @Valid 注解通常用于对象属性字段的规则检测 下面我们以新增一个员工为功能切入点,以常规写法为背景,慢慢烘托出 @Valid 注解用法详解。 那么,首先,我们会有一个员工对象 Employee,如下 : 1 public class Employee { 2 3 /** 姓名 */ 4 publ 阅读全文
posted @ 2022-04-11 17:56 r1-12king 阅读(693) 评论(0) 推荐(0) 编辑
摘要: AOP的连接点、切点、切面、引入、织入、通知的概念 1、通知(Advice) 通知定义了何时,做什么。 Spring切面可以应用五种类型的通知: 前置通知(Before): 在目标方法被调用之前通知功能。 后置通知(After):在目标方法被调用之后通知功能。 返回通知(After-returnin 阅读全文
posted @ 2022-04-11 14:41 r1-12king 阅读(730) 评论(0) 推荐(0) 编辑